Creating Pops of Color

It’s no secret that I absolutely love to entertain.

But we had a little kink thrown into our plans when we sold our house a few months ago, packed up all of our things (included my tableware and serving pieces), and moved in with my husband’s grandmother while we are building our house.

I’ve had to get a little bit more creative when I want to host dinner or just have a nice family brunch.

Mother’s Day was coming up, and I was looking for some ways that I could add a little color to the table without having to go out and buy a lot of serving pieces or new glasses or new linens.

I looked around my husband’s grandmother’s house and was instantly inspired! Her pantry is full of mason jars. She probably has 50 of them in all sizes!

IMG_9356

I had heard about the new Crystal Light Liquid, but hadn’t tried it yet. I thought this would be a great, pretty, colorful drink to serve.

IMG_9352

I already had a white table cloth, so I started thinking of ways that I could bring some color to these ordinary mason jars. I cut fun circles out of regular paper and I found this fun glitter circle garland that I cut up into just single circles.

I put the circles on some string and tied the string around the jars. I filled the jars with flowers that I picked up at the grocery store.

IMG_9368

I put the glitter circles around the mason jars, and the paper circles on the table, to kind of give the table a polka dot look.

IMG_9369

I chose the Strawberry Lemonade Crystal Light Liquid and added two drops per eight ounces of water to get a fun, vibrant pink color. I filled the jars and the pitcher up with strawberries for little bit of extra color.

IMG_9373

I already had some cute plastic straws that coordinated with all of the colors on the table, so I threw those in, too. My kids love drinking out of fun straws.

IMG_9378

Colorful, fresh flowers always add something beautiful and new to any room or table, and I love just picking them up at the grocery store when we go.

IMG_9375

All of the little changes cost less than $25! I had all of the containers, and I had all of the paper to make the fun, colorful circles. But I love all of the pops of color and the way it adds so much to otherwise ordinary mason jars and a boring white table.

This year, the Monday, Tuesday, and Wednesday columns are all on the left side of the coil when the book is opened. I like to use each daily column to plan out my day. I list appointments and also include my to-do list for that day in that day’s column.

The new planner will have additional lines below each individual day for meal planning, exercise routine, or whatever you may want to put there. I plan to use it for exercise routine and meal planning. A little bit of both for accountability and planning.

In the monthly view section, I make sure to put the big things like soccer games, vacations, family visits… basically the things that involve the whole family.

Each page has a goals and notes section that I can use to carry over to-dos and goals from the previous week and other items that just need to get done.

Screen Shot 2013-06-03 at 9.35.23 PM

The cover and monthly tabs are all laminated, which is great, because I carry my planner around in my bag with me and it needs to be as durable as possible. And the aluminum coil is also super durable and has held up great for me over the last twelve months.

I love the stickers in the back of the planner that I can put on specific dates to mark special occasions, doctor appointments, baby showers, or anything I want to use them for. This year, I’m super excited that we can customize our stickers!

I’m also super excited about the new Elastic Bands that can be used to keep my planner closed. Or as a hair tie when I’m in a jam!

Erin Condren has also made it possible to add on notepads, a pen holder, and brand new markers.
